Canyoning in Ardèche: A Natural Water Park

This tour takes place in the Ardèche region of France, renowned for its dramatic landscapes, waterfalls, and natural pools. The activity begins at the meeting point in Prévenchères, where participants are fitted with all the required equipment: wetsuit, neoprene slippers, helmet, harness, waterproof container, and waterproof bag. It’s recommended to bring a bathing suit and plenty of water, along with a solid picnic for the day.

After a 15-minute walk to the canyon’s entrance, the adventure starts. The itinerary involves swimming, walking, sliding down natural rock slides, jumping (optional), and abseiling through striking scenery. The water-based portion lasts approximately 2 hours and 30 minutes, with the entire experience extending to about 4 hours including preparation and return. The tour ends with a 25 to 40-minute walk back to the parking area, followed by a debrief and equipment cleaning, leaving plenty of time for photos and reflections.

Physical Requirements and Accessibility

Rolling-Stone, 1/2 D Canyoning in Ardèche, Go on an adventure! - Physical Requirements and Accessibility

While most travelers can participate, it’s important to consider physical fitness. The tour requires good mobility and stamina, especially for the walk to and from the canyon. The activity is not recommended for those over 110 kg or individuals who do not practice regular physical activity. The equipment and guides aim to make the descent as accessible as possible, but physical readiness enhances safety and enjoyment.
